Boychuk Taras Volodymyrovych

1957

Musician and composer, one of the founders and artistic director of the Vyzhnytsia Musicians folk instruments orchestra in Vyzhnytsia, Chernivtsi region.
Biography

Born on March 23, 1957 in the village of Stari Kuty, Kosiv district, Ivano-Frankivsk region. He graduated from the Yuriy Fedkovych Vizhnytsia High School.
In 1976, he graduated from the Chernivtsi Music College, majoring in accordion, studying at the same course as People's Artist of Ukraine Pavlo Dvorsky.
In 1990 he graduated from Yuriy Fedkovych Chernivtsi State University.
In 2000, he published a collection of songs "Cheremosh Sparkling Music" (notes, 2000, Vyzhnytsia), which includes a song with lyrics by Lina Kostenko and music by the author of the collection "There is a whole company of obelisks here".
As the artistic director of the orchestra, he has won many national and international competitions. He actively participates as a composer and jury member in music competitions, including the art project "Poetic Bridge of Vyzhnytsia", educating young people and students of Bukovyna in the best traditions of Ukrainian musical art.
She is the author of music for many songs such as "O land, my native land", "Song about Vyzhnytsia" with lyrics by Svitlana Yarema, "Pass" with lyrics by Yuriy Petrychuk, "Where you and I are" with lyrics by Volodymyr Melnykov, and others.
